Senator Livingston seeks state Resilience City Council to prepare for disasters
Senator Livingston introduced SB 137 as a bill to establish a Resilience City Council based on Executive Order 736. He said the council would help Alabama take a proactive stance on natural disasters by coordinating agencies and positioning the state to respond quickly at disaster sites.

Livingston framed the council as a formalization of an executive‑order initiative and answered no substantive questions during the excerpted presentation. The chair then closed the item and adjourned the committee.

The measure is intended to convert elements of a prior executive order into statute to institutionalize preparedness work across relevant agencies.
